This material is insoluble in pure water, but it is slightly soluble in aqueous solutions with an alkaline pH. It can be solubilized completely in hot sulfuric acid, hydrofluoric acid, saturated potassium bicarbonate, or saturated potassium bisulfate. In addition, titanium dioxide disperses very well in oils. This compound is a poor electrical conductor unless doped with other materials such as organic dyes or graphene nanoplatelets. The conductivity is the subject of ongoing materials science research. The peer-reviewed literature details many different dopants used to enhance the conductivity of titanium dioxide.
